Im doing PROC PRINT using SAS EG. I got this result:
As you can see, i can get the SUM of BONUS and SALARY.
What if i want to add a new column called "Individual Income" next to SALARy, how should i do?
I know in PROC REPORT that just have to define it as computed. But what about in Proc PRINT?
BTW, here is my code:
PROC PRINT DATA=WORK.TRANSPOSED (DROP=CASE_RK _NAME_);
TITLE 'PRINT TRANSPOSED';
SUM X_AAG_BONUS X_AAG_SALARY;
RUN;
I found the solution myself.
Just add a new datastep and put newsum=A+b;
